What Is CNC Machining? A Guide for New Zealand Manufacturers

CNC (Computer Numerical Control) machining is a subtractive manufacturing process that removes material from a solid block or bar stock using programmable cutting tools. Multi-axis milling, turning, and drilling operations convert digital CAD models directly into finished metal or polymer components — without manual toolpaths, without guesswork, and without tolerance drift between the first part and the thousandth.

Because the process is fully programmable, CNC machining supports both one-off prototypes and repeatable production runs from the same digital file, which is why it remains the backbone of modern precision engineering for manufacturers across New Zealand — Auckland, Christchurch, and Wellington included — spanning hydraulics, agriculture, infrastructure, and heavy equipment manufacturing.

CNC Machining Materials & Tolerances for New Zealand Projects

Tolerance Reference Table for CNC Machined Parts
MaterialTypical ProcessAchievable ToleranceCommon Use
Aluminium 6061 / 7075CNC Milling, 5-Axis±0.01mmStructural brackets, housings
Stainless Steel 304 / 316CNC Turning, Milling±0.01mmHydraulic components, marine parts
Mild SteelCNC Milling±0.02mmStructural fittings, frames
Carbon SteelCNC Milling, Turning±0.02mmStructural and load-bearing parts
Titanium Grade 55-Axis Machining±0.015mmAerospace components
BrassSwiss Machining±0.005mmMicro-parts, connectors
CopperSwiss Machining, Milling±0.005mmElectrical and thermal components
Engineering Plastic (PEEK, Delrin, Nylon)CNC Milling, Turning±0.02mmInsulating and low-friction parts

1

CAD File Review

Drawings and 3D models are reviewed for manufacturability, tolerance stack-up, and material fit.

2

Toolpath & Fixture Planning

CAM programming and fixture design minimize setup changes and tool deflection.

3

Machining

Milling, turning, or 5-axis operations remove material to the programmed geometry.

4

Finishing

Deburring, grinding, and surface treatment prepare parts for assembly or coating.

5

Inspection

CMM and optical measurement verify every critical dimension against drawing tolerance.

6

Export Packing & Dispatch

Parts are packed to withstand long-distance freight and cleared for international shipment.

What is the difference between CNC milling and CNC turning?

CNC milling uses rotating tools against a stationary workpiece to produce flat and contoured surfaces. CNC turning rotates the workpiece against a stationary tool to produce cylindrical and threaded profiles.
